If all schools in Ecuador are on-line (due to COVID-19) do they still need micro-scholarships? How have the ministry sites adapted to virtual learning? Co-founder of E=H, Cameron Vivanco and her Ecuadorian co-worker Jorge Luis Rodriguez examine these questions.
